我思故我在英语演讲稿Ladies and gentlemen,Today, I would like to talk about the famous philosophical quote, “Cogito, ergo sum,” or “I think, therefore I am.” It was coined by French philosopher René Descartes, and is commonly known as the Cartesian philosophy. In this speech, I will explore the depth of this quote and how it has influenced my life.As a student of literature and philosophy, I have always been fascinated with this philosophy and its significance. To understand the phrase, “I think, therefore I am,” we need to break it down. Essentially, it means that the very act of thinking and being aware of our existence proves that we exist. In simpler terms, we cannot doubt our own existence because we are the ones doing the doubting.This thought-provoking concept highlights the importance of self-awareness and introspection in our lives. To truly exist and lead a fulfilling life, we must first acknowledge our own existence and the power of our thoughts. As Descartes famously stated, “It is not enough to have a good mind, the main thing is to use it well.”I believe that this philosophy plays a crucial role in shaping our identity and our understanding of the world. It encourages us to question everything that we believe, to explore new ideas, and to constantly seek the truth. In a world that is ever-changing, having a strong sense of self and a critical mind is essential to navigate and adapt to new situations.But what does this philosophy mean for us on a personal level? For me, “I think, therefore I am” h as been a source of inspiration and motivation throughout my life. It has taught me to value my own thoughts and opinions, and to trust myself in decision-making. It has also made me more aware of the impact of my thoughts and actions on the world around me.By embracing this philosophy, I have been able to overcome challenges and obstacles in my life, both personal and academic. It has given me the confidence to pursue my dreams and to stand up for what I believe in. I am a firm believer that it is the power of our thoughts and our conviction that drives us towards success and happiness.In conclusion, “I think, therefore I am,” is more than just a philosophical quote. It is a powerful reminder of our own existence and the importance of self-awareness. It encourages us to constantly question our beliefs, explore new ideas, and trust in our thoughts and convictions. It is a philosophy that has shaped the course of my life, and I hope that it will inspire others to embrace their own existence and the power of their thoughts. Thank you.。

浅谈葛浩文的翻译观--以莫言的《讲故事的人》英译文为例吴箭枢【摘要】葛浩文是美国著名翻译家,有着深厚的中英双语功底和对文学作品的优秀审美能力。
他是目前英文世界地位最高的中国文学翻译家。
文章以其对莫言在2012年诺贝尔文学奖颁奖典礼上的演讲①英译文②为例,分析其在翻译实践中的具体策略,探究其翻译观。
认为他的翻译观包括:1.翻译既忠实,又背叛,翻译是在忠实和创新两者间的折中;2.翻译是一种改写,好的译作读起来如原始创作般流畅;3.翻译是一种跨文化交流,读者因素至关重要。
【期刊名称】《常州工学院学报(社会科学版)》【年(卷),期】2014(000)002【总页数】5页(P64-67,103)【关键词】葛浩文;翻译观;莫言【作者】吴箭枢【作者单位】湖南师范大学外国语学院,湖南长沙 410000【正文语种】中文【中图分类】H315.9葛浩文(Howard Goldblatt)是美国著名的中国当代文学学者和翻译家。
他以翻译华语文学闻名,被誉为“西方首席汉语文学翻译家”。
在30多年笔耕不辍的翻译生涯中,他翻译了萧红、莫言、陈若曦、白先勇等20多位大家的40多部作品。
他的译作获得广泛赞誉,颇受西方读者的欢迎,大大促进了中国文学的世界化。
2012年,莫言获得诺贝尔文学奖,葛浩文作为其英文译者,功不可没。
文章拟分析莫言在2012年诺贝尔文学奖颁奖典礼上的演讲《讲故事的人》的英译文,探讨葛浩文的翻译策略,揭示其翻译观及其给译者带来的启示。
1939年,葛浩文出生于美国加州长滩,20世纪60年代在台湾服役期间开始学习汉语。
1971年毕业于旧金山州立大学,获硕士学位,在学习期间,首次接触到了萧军、萧红的名字。
之后他又进入印第安纳大学深造,于1974年获得博士学位。
他师从柳亚子先生的儿子柳无忌教授,如饥似渴地钻研中国古典小说、元杂剧及鲁迅和左翼作家的作品,打下了深厚的汉语功底。
他的博士论文《萧红评传》在华人界颇有影响。
葛浩文取得了惊人的翻译成就。
